Paver Driveway Installation in Denver County, CO
Paver driveway installation is a service that involves laying durable, attractive paving stones to create a functional and visually appealing driveway surface. This type of project typically covers residential properties where property owners want a customized driveway that enhances curb appeal and provides a long-lasting surface. Common materials used include concrete, brick, and natural stone, allowing for a variety of styles and patterns to suit different property designs. Homeowners often want to understand the different paver options available, the installation process, and how the finished driveway will perform over time.
Before requesting paver driveway installation, property owners should consider factors such as the size and layout of the driveway, drainage requirements, and the type of paving material that best matches the property's aesthetic. It’s also helpful to understand the preparation steps involved, including site excavation and base work, as well as maintenance considerations for keeping the driveway looking its best. Clear communication about project expectations and desired outcomes can help ensure the finished driveway meets both functional needs and personal style preferences.

Paver Driveway Installation Questions
What types of pavers are suitable for driveways? Concrete, brick, and natural stone pavers are common choices for durable and attractive driveway surfaces.
How long does a paver driveway installation typically take? The installation duration depends on the size and complexity of the project, but it generally takes several days to complete.
Are paver driveways suitable for all climates? Yes, paver driveways can perform well in various climates, especially when properly installed and maintained.
What maintenance is required for a paver driveway? Regular cleaning and periodic resealing help maintain the appearance and longevity of a paver driveway.
